    What Will BLDC Motors Do In Your Range Hood

    If kitchen is the heart of every home, then picking the right range hood for your kitchen is crucial, because it will enhance your cooking experience. For the performance of a range hood, a right BLDC motor is expected. So, what will BLDC motors do?    

     

     

    Being quality in air circulation

    Technically, the built-in speed control of BLDC motors is programmed for more flexibility and provides wider speed range, which means at their highest speed, the motors can exhaust the air more efficiently, while at lowest speed, the range hoods operate silently and make less noises than AC motorized ones, thanks to the feature of BLDC motors that’s allowed to be engineered, and thus decreased the resonance.

     

     

    Being safer

    BLDC motors contain multiple protections, including over-load, over-voltage and clogging, to reduce risks of over-heat and sparks that usually happen when operating, providing homeowners with safer environment. However, traditional AC motors are generally without sufficient safety mechanism, so they would be more dangerous for household daily use.

     

     

    Being more efficient

    Starting from Jan. 2018, EEI (Energy Efficiency Index) will be set up in EU as an indicator for home appliances, including range hoods, as shown below, with A++ as the most efficient, and E as the least efficient.  

    A++

    EEI<37

    A+

    37≦EEI<45

    A

    45≦EEI<55

    B

    55≦EEI<70

    C

    70≦EEI<85

    D

    85≦EEI<100

    E

    EEI≧100


     
    Basically, only BLDC motors can work to make the whole system to A++ level. According to our research on range hoods in current British and Italian markets, most products are lower-class with inefficient AC or shaded-pole motors, however, with more energy-related implementations coming in, products embedded BLDC motors would gradually be a mainstream. For those products with D or E label, it’s a matter of time that they will be phased out due to lack of efficiency.  

     

    A BLDC motor consumes at least 50% less energy than an AC motor under the same air volume. When it comes to electricity fee, a traditional AC motor with only 20-30% transmission rate costs nearly 5 times more than a BLDC motor with 85% of energy efficiency, based on our research from the household electricity usage.

     

    BLDC motors, in the beginning, may be more costly, however, the up-front payment is a drop in the ocean compared to the motor’s electricity demand over its several years of service.
